Shells of dead crabs could be used to make cheaper optical components

Posted on March 28, 2023August 27, 2023 By bot

A team of scientists from Ateneo de Manila University in the Philippines have managed to convert an extract from crab shells into a bioplastic that they say can be used to make optical parts known as diffraction gratings.These are popular parts used in a wide variety of products; they essentially split light into several of its component colors in different directions, exploiting a well known property of light.
